Lovely leaf roller

Along the hammock trail at the Oslo Riverfront Conservation Area, the handiwork of crafty moth larvae is evident upon the leaves of shiny-leaved wild coffee (Psychotria nervosa). Unroll the leaf, and you are most likely to find only frass (insect…